@dc42 I dont use RRF on my duet currently i am trying out klipper. I think klipper has functionality for multiple neopixel on one board? Can you maybe name me the exact pin of the LCD Connector?

Posts made by StaticRed
RE: Neopixel Able slot
Neopixel Able slot
I use a Duet3 Mini 5+ WiFi and would like to know if there is any other pin which is able to drive neopixel other than the Neopixel dedicated Pin? Would be useful to drive multiple strips via. klipper for example.Thanks
Stallguard detection not working
Hey im using a duet 3 mini. And i configured stallguard like this:
M915 Y X S3 R1 F2 H200
Im using a CoreXY Machine so i directly used the axis. I then configure my sensorless homing like this:
M574 X1 S3 ; configure active-high endstop for low end on X via pin ^io4.in M574 Y1 S3 ; configure active-high endstop for low end on Y via pin !io3.in
To home the machine i use this macro:
G91 ; relative positioning G1 H2 Z5 F6000 ; lift Z relative to current position M913 X70 Y70 ; drop motor current to 70% G1 H1 Y-175 F3500 ; move quickly to Y axis endstop and stop there (first pass) G1 Y5 F6000 ; go back a few mm G1 H1 Y-175 F360 ; move slowly to Y axis endstop once more (second pass) G1 H2 Z-5 F6000 ; lower Z again M913 X100 Y100 ; return current to 100% G90 ; absolute positioning
Sadly this does not work, my motors just crash into the frame and become really loud. Even if i use an S Value like -50 it does not work. Maybe i missconfigured something?
RE: Third Party Board acting as Button
@dc42 Hey thank you for the quick answer. I have the latest Duet 2 Wifi I think and it already works fine with Endstops from the outside. So I will just send a High signal 24/7 and then say my Arduino to set the pin to low for a short duration and then back to High? What kind of duration can you recommend?
Third Party Board acting as Button
Hey I have an idea and im not sure if I can implement it correctly. So I have a secondary board inside of my machine which watches a lot of things like current voltages and temperatures inside of my machine. Now if some kind of sensor reaches a certain limit I want to give the Duet a signal to execute an emergency stop. How could I do this. I thought giving both the same ground and then using one of the end stop pins and putting 5v onto it. My duet currently runs at 24v so would this be possible (Duet 2 WiFi).
RE: Duet cant read input from sensor.
@dc42 i will test thank you
Duet cant read input from sensor.
Hey so i got a inductive sensor which is working at 12v. It has 3 Cables, Plus GND and signal. When triggered on the signal line there is 12v, otherwise it is at 0v. When i now connected the probe to my duet 3 mini, for now only as a z endstop, it wil always read not stopped. Even if the sensor is stopped (it has a led to signal that). I put the signal line on io2.in. I read that it only detect when the pin is set to ground and not when a voltage is input. Is there any other connection i have to do then?
RE: Thermistor readout dying when heating up printer
@dc42 seems like my thermistor has died randomly. Nevermind i will just by a new one and try it out.
Thermistor readout dying when heating up printer
Hello, so my printer is mostly working fine. But sometimes i have a weird error on my machine. When im heating up the hotend, the thermistor readout on the mainboard dies, and then i get a heating fault. So im not able to start a print or something similar. Im pretty sure its not a cable problem, because the problem only occures when the heater is heating. When i then reset the machine, the readout is normal again an it can read it out. Then if i try to heat it up again, the readout dies again. Im using a 24v 50w heater on my mainboard, and im sure that my power supply has enough power to supply that. So maybe something else is wrong. I also tried the other temp port, and it seemed to have fixed the problem, but after a while it occured again. So maybe someone of you have an idea.
Certain types of Input Shaper not found
Hey so im trying to run some input shaping on my 3d printer. Already im getting nice results using DAA and around 45Hz. The problem is now, if i want to use for example zvd as in the wiki, my printer says its not a valid type. Im running 3.4.0 b01 https://github.com/Duet3D/RepRapFirmware/releases/tag/3.4.0beta1. Also updated DWC to 3.4.0.
RE: Using Accelerometer for Input Shaping
@martin7404 what speeds did you use for the testings? I used 30000mm/min to test it. My normal printing speed at around 10000mm/min has kind of the same readings as yours. But my machine is also at the moment super small and the carriage ways about 300g.
RE: Using Accelerometer for Input Shaping
@phaedrux it would be good to know on how to correctly analyze the data i now gotten. Date for X Axis looks something like this
but which frequency should i now try to cancel out, like the 7hz one or more like the 43hZ one?
RE: Using Accelerometer for Input Shaping
@phaedrux thank you for the quick answer, i will test it out
Using Accelerometer for Input Shaping
Hey, so i got finally my accelerometer running on my 3D Printer. I can run tests and collect the data and look at them. But what now? How can i use this data to use Input Shaper on my Printer. In the documentation nothing about this is listet at the moment.
RE: Accelerometer Usage
@dc42 hey so i got now everything working on my board. Also using now the resistor. But now what should i do with the data? How can i now use input shaper? I mean i can view it an hit analyze, but then? Not sure what i should do next.
RE: Accelerometer Usage
@dc42 i will definetly try that out. I had firstly swap my board because of that early production process. While doing that i also swapped my z axis, now need to reconfigure than, and then can test the lis3dh again.
RE: Duet looses connection to sd card.
@dc42 thats no problem. I dont need the printer 24/7 i have other printers which can get the job done. I thank you for the advice.
RE: Duet looses connection to sd card.
@dc42 oh wow that was the issue? Well thats nice then i did not ruin anything haha. Yes i will send a message to that email. I have a good contact to my supplier (i work there) so that hopefully will be a fast exchange. I btw tried to change my sdcard, which did actually work for one print, but now it seems like it stopped working aswell.
Thanks for the quick response, you saved my day
RE: Duet looses connection to sd card.
@staticred updated now to full release of 3.3. Same issue still. I hope my duet didnt broke randomly.
RE: Duet looses connection to sd card.
@staticred M112 results
=== Diagnostics ===
RepRapFirmware for Duet 3 Mini 5+ version 3.3RC3 (2021-05-26 13:44:42) running on Duet 3 Mini5plus WiFi (standalone mode)
Board ID: N85PY-3096U-D65J0-40KMD-3J03Z-RHQAD
Used output buffers: 3 of 40 (13 max)
=== RTOS ===
Static ram: 102572
Dynamic ram: 106244 of which 52 recycled
Never used RAM 31980, free system stack 134 words
Tasks: NETWORK(ready,16.0%,234) HEAT(delaying,0.0%,320) Move(notifyWait,0.2%,276) CanReceiv(notifyWait,0.0%,943) CanSender(notifyWait,0.0%,358) CanClock(delaying,0.0%,339) TMC(notifyWait,0.7%,114) MAIN(running,81.9%,426) IDLE(ready,0.3%,29) AIN(delaying,0.8%,264), total 100.0%
Owned mutexes: WiFi(NETWORK) HTTP(MAIN)
=== Platform ===
Last reset 00:08:05 ago, cause: power up
Last software reset at 2021-06-20 14:23, reason: User, GCodes spinning, available RAM 34836, slot 2
Software reset code 0x0003 HFSR 0x00000000 CFSR 0x00000000 ICSR 0x00000000 BFAR 0xe000ed38 SP 0x00000000 Task MAIN Freestk 0 n/a
Error status: 0x00
Aux0 errors 0,0,0
Aux1 errors 0,0,0
MCU revision 3, ADC conversions started 486123, completed 486122, timed out 0, errs 0
Step timer max interval 1490
MCU temperature: min 26.4, current 42.0, max 43.1
Supply voltage: min 23.6, current 23.8, max 23.9, under voltage events: 0, over voltage events: 0, power good: yes
Heap OK, handles allocated/used 99/0, heap memory allocated/used/recyclable 2048/26/26, gc cycles 0
Driver 0: position 12580, standstill, SG min/max 0/418, read errors 0, write errors 0, ifcnt 12, reads 25520, writes 12, timeouts 0, DMA errors 0
Driver 1: position -125, standstill, SG min/max 0/116, read errors 0, write errors 0, ifcnt 12, reads 25520, writes 12, timeouts 0, DMA errors 0
Driver 2: position 21156, standstill, SG min/max 0/150, read errors 0, write errors 0, ifcnt 12, reads 25520, writes 12, timeouts 0, DMA errors 0
Driver 3: position 0, standstill, SG min/max 0/18, read errors 0, write errors 0, ifcnt 12, reads 25519, writes 12, timeouts 0, DMA errors 0
Driver 4: position 0, standstill, SG min/max 0/0, read errors 0, write errors 0, ifcnt 9, reads 25523, writes 9, timeouts 0, DMA errors 0
Driver 5: position 0, assumed not present
Driver 6: position 0, assumed not present
Date/time: 2021-06-20 17:02:58
Cache data hit count 908366785
Slowest loop: 2320.57ms; fastest: 0.10ms
=== Storage ===
Free file entries: 10
SD card 0 detected, interface speed: 22.5MBytes/sec
SD card longest read time 101.3ms, write time 17.7ms, max retries 0
=== Move ===
DMs created 83, maxWait 168308ms, bed compensation in use: none, comp offset 0.000
=== MainDDARing ===
Scheduled moves 5179, completed moves 5179, hiccups 0, stepErrors 0, LaErrors 0, Underruns [0, 0, 2], CDDA state -1
=== AuxDDARing ===
Scheduled moves 0, completed moves 0, hiccups 0, stepErrors 0, LaErrors 0, Underruns [0, 0, 0], CDDA state -1
=== Heat ===
Bed heaters = 0 -1, chamberHeaters = -1 -1
=== GCodes ===
Segments left: 0
Movement lock held by null
HTTP is ready with "M122 " in state(s) 0
Telnet is idle in state(s) 0
File is idle in state(s) 0
USB is idle in state(s) 0
Aux is idle in state(s) 0
Trigger is idle in state(s) 0
Queue is idle in state(s) 0
LCD is idle in state(s) 0
SBC is idle in state(s) 0
Daemon is idle in state(s) 0
Aux2 is idle in state(s) 0
Autopause is idle in state(s) 0
Code queue is empty.
=== CAN ===
Messages queued 4378, send timeouts 4375, received 0, lost 0, longest wait 0ms for reply type 0, peak Tx sync delay 0, free buffers 17 (min 17), ts 2430/0/0
Last cancelled message type 30 dest 127
=== Network ===
Slowest loop: 1470.92ms; fastest: 0.00ms
Responder states: HTTP(0) HTTP(0) HTTP(0) HTTP(0) FTP(0) Telnet(0), 0 sessions
HTTP sessions: 1 of 8- WiFi -
Network state is active
WiFi module is connected to access point
Failed messages: pending 0, notready 0, noresp 0
WiFi firmware version 1.26
WiFi MAC address f0:08:d1:02:ef:56
WiFi Vcc 3.38, reset reason Power up
WiFi flash size 2097152, free heap 22192
WiFi IP address
WiFi signal strength -57dBm, mode 802.11n, reconnections 0, sleep mode modem
Clock register 00002002
Socket states: 0 0 0 0 0 0 0 0
- WiFi -